Join us at the Annual Belleville Chili Cook-off

September 09, 2015 | Events

The Chamber’s Annual Belleville Chili Cook-off will be here before you know it. Held on the first Friday & Saturday of October, this event has become a local favorite with more than 60 vendors, live bands, cold beer, delicious food, fun children’s area and much more! This year, the beautiful downtown Belleville will come alive as individuals gather on Friday & Saturday, October 2 & 3 for the 32nd Annual Belleville Chili Cook-off.

 

The weekend food festival includes all different types of chili and non-chili items for those non-chili eaters. Festival goers can expect to find the following types of chili and more:

  • Jamaican Chili
  • Bacon Chili
  • Sweet Beef Chili
  • Red Chili
  • White Chicken Chili
  • Beef & Sausage Chili
  • Red Chili
  • Vegetarian Chili
  • Heritage Chili

The non-chili food items range from main items like turkey legs, smoked ribs and kabobs, to your sweets like kettle corn, crepes and frozen custard.
